VIEDA's Economic Development Commission Public Hearing set for February 3

CHARLOTTE AMALIE, St. Thomas, U.S. Virgin Islands –– January 27, 2015 - A public hearing for the Virgin Islands Economic Development Authority's (VIEDA) Economic Development Commission will be held on Tuesday, February 3, 2015 at 9:00 a.m. in the boardroom of the VIEDA’s office at 8000 Nisky Shopping Center, Suite 620, St. Thomas, USVI; and via video conference feed at the William D. Roebuck Industrial Park, No. 4 Negro Bay, Building No. 2, in Frederiksted, St. Croix, USVI, on applications re: tax exemption benefits from six businesses: Amalie Global, Inc.; Professional Holding Company, LLC; Daily News Publishing Co., Inc.; Diamond Rock Frenchman’s Owner, Inc. d/b/a Frenchman’s Reef and Morning Star Marriott Beach Resort; Secret Harbour Beach Resorts Associates, LLP; and St. Thomas Nursing Home Prime, LP d/b/a Sea View Nursing and Rehabilitation Facility.

Any person, firm or corporation that is interested in the approval or disapproval of the applications may appear and be heard provided that a written statement is submitted at least one (1) day prior to the hearing to the Chief Executive Officer of the V.I. Economic Development Authority at No. 116 King St., Frederiksted, St. Croix, USVI 00840; or via facsimile to (340) 773-7701.
